Research On The Mechanism Of Error Averaging Effect Of The Rolling Guide Pair In CNC Machine Tool

Geometric precision forward design is one of the leading technologies in the design and manufacture of high-end CNC machine tools.The error averaging mechanism and analysis method between motion pair and installation surface of rolling guide is a bottleneck problem.In the present research,the object study is a rolling guide pair of the high-precision horizontal machining center.Based on Hertz contact theory,a transfer function model and an error mapping model between the rolling guide pair and the linear motion pair are established.The error mechanism of the rolling guide pair is revealed quantitatively.With the aid of finite element simulation and advanced experimental method,the correctness of the theoretical method is verified.The following contributions have been made.Theoretical research on the mechanism of error averaging effect of the rolling guide pair.Based on Hertz contact theory,the contact state of the rolling guide pair is analyzed.Then bearing forces caused by the straightness errors of rolling guide are obtained via constructing geometric error model of single carriage.The relationship between them is described as a transfer function in the spatial frequency domain and its characteristics are analyzed.It clarifies so called error averaging effect of the rolling guide system quantitatively.On the basis of this,the force state of the four carriages is analyzed under the guide of straightness errors of rolling guide,and the static model of them is established.The model reflects the error averaging effect between the rolling guide rail pair and the position and orientation error of the moving pair.Finite element simulation of error averaging effect of the rolling guide pair.An equivalent static stiffness model of a single carriage is established based on spring damping unit method.On this foundation,a mapping model between the straightness errors of rolling guide pair and the pose errors of the moving part is constructed by finite element method.The results show that wavelength,phase,stiffness and span are the main affecting factors on the error averaging effect.The research achievements can guide the precision design between motion pair and rolling guide mounting surface,optimize the assembly process,and improve the accuracy of the tolerance distribution of the whole machine.An experimental platform is built to verify the error averaging effect of the rolling rail pair.The installation error,the raceway surface error,carriage motion error and pose error of moving part are tested.The experiment results show the transfer error of the various machine core components in the assembly process.Finally,the research effectiveness is proved.
